Mackerel baked with lemon

Juicy baked mackerel with onion, lemon and dill in foil, served with boiled potatoes.

Mackerel baked with lemon

Ingredients

1
  1. 1 Mackerelpack 600 g ≈ $7.00 250 g
  2. 2 Lemon≈ $4.65 per kg 30 g
  3. 3 Onions≈ $1.60 per kg 50 g
  4. 4 Dillpack 50 g ≈ $1.80 5 g
  5. 5 Potatoes≈ $2.15 per kg 200 g
  6. 6 Olive oil 6 ml
  7. 7 Salt 2 g
  8. 8 Ground black pepper to taste

Method

  1. Preparation: wash the mackerel1, gut it, rinse under cold water and pat dry; preheat the oven to 200 °C and prepare the foil.

  2. Preparation: salt and pepper the fish, place onion3, lemon2 slices, and dill4 inside.

  3. Preparation: wrap the fish tightly in foil to form a hermetic envelope.

  4. Bake: place the foil-wrapped fish in the oven and bake at 200 °C for about 25 minutes; 5 minutes before the end, unfold the top of the foil to brown the meat.

  5. Gently check doneness: the fish should be white and flake easily; the juices should be clear and the meat springy, with no undercooked spots.

  6. Potatoes5: boil the potatoes with skins on until tender; drain and let rest under a lid for a minute or two.

  7. To serve: remove the fish from the foil and place on a plate; arrange the boiled potatoes5 alongside; drizzle with the roasting juices if desired.

  8. Tips: you can prepare the fish ahead and refrigerate until serving; add fresh herbs to finish.

Tips

Why it works
Wrap the fish tightly in foil to trap steam and cook it evenly without drying out. If foil gaps, the edges will overcook.
Substitutions
Replace dill with 5g fresh parsley or 3g dried thyme. Use 100g frozen peas instead of potatoes if needed.
Common mistakes
Overcooking turns the flesh opaque and rubbery; check at 20 minutes—it should flake with a fork.
Storing and reheating
Eat fresh or store for 1 day in the fridge; reheat in foil at 160°C for 8 minutes. Freezing ruins texture.
Serve with
Pair with a simple green salad dressed in olive oil and vinegar for a light, balanced dinner.
